부모글 보이기/감추기 AD BLOCK 해제 요청 이 글에는 광고가 많이 들어가 있지 않습니다. adblock을 해제하셔도 글을 읽는데 그다지 부담이 없으니 해제를 부탁드립니다. IIS 7.5 에서 SQL Express 연결 시 오류 IIS 7.5부터 ApplicationPool의 사용자 계정 기본값이 기존 "NetworkService"에서 "ApplicationPoolIdentity"로 바뀌었습니다. 이 소식을 아래의 글에서 전해주고 있습니다. Tip#98: Did you know… The default Application Pool Identity in IIS 7.5 (Windows 7) changed from NetworkService to AppPoolIdentity? ; http://blogs.iis.net/webdevelopertips/archive/2009/10/02/tip-98-did-you-know-the-default-application-pool-identity-in-iis-7-5-windows-7-changed-from-networkservice-to-apppoolidentity.aspx 주된 이유는, "보안 강화"입니다. 그런데, 이렇게 할 경우 SQL Express 버전을 "User Instance" 모드로 사용하면 오류가 발생합니다. Error connecting to SQL Server from Windows 7 / Windows 2008 R2 with ASP.NET ; http://blogs.iis.net/bills/archive/2009/10/07/error-connecting-to-sql-server-from-windows-7-windows-2008-r2-with-asp-net.aspx " Failed to generate a user instance of SQL Server due to failure in retrieving the user's local application data path. Please make sure the user has a local user profile on the computer. The connection will be closed. " 위의 글에서 이유를 같이 설명해주고 있는데요. "ApplicationPoolIdentity" 계정이 사용자 프로파일을 가지고 있지 않기 때문입니다. 지난번에 SQL Express의 "User Instance" 모드를 상세하게 설명드렸지요. SQL Express 버전과 User Instance 옵션 ; https://www.sysnet.pe.kr/2/0/668 즉, SQL Express의 "User Instance" 모드에서는 해당 계정과 연계된 폴더 (비스타의 경우, "C:\Users\[계정명]\AppData\Local\Microsoft\Microsoft SQL Server Data\[SQL Express인스턴스 이름]")에 시스템 DB를 복사하게 되어 있는데, 이런 폴더를 찾을 수 없어서 오류가 발생하는 것입니다. 할 수 없지요. ^^ 이런 경우에는 "NetworkService" 계정을 사용하든가 별도의 사용자 계정을 지정하는 수밖에 없음을 "Tip#98"에서 설명해 주고 있습니다. [이 토픽에 대해서 여러분들과 의견을 공유하고 싶습니다. 틀리거나 미흡한 부분 또는 의문 사항이 있으시면 언제든 댓글 남겨주십시오.] [다음 글] .NET Framework: 166. WPF - XAML 요소의 네임스페이스와 CLR 타입 매핑[이전 글] 웹: 12. 요청 페이지에 대해 빈 화면만 보이는 경우 [최초 등록일: 10/17/2009] [최종 수정일: 6/27/2021] 이 저작물은 크리에이티브 커먼즈 코리아 저작자표시-비영리-변경금지 2.0 대한민국 라이센스에 따라 이용하실 수 있습니다. by SeongTae Jeong, mailto:techsharer at outlook.com 비밀번호 댓글 작성자 ... 46 47 48 49 50 51 52 53 54 55 56 57 [58] 59 60 ... NoWriterDateCnt.TitleFile(s) 12490정성태1/15/202116782.NET Framework: 1007. C# - foreach에서 열거 변수의 타입을 var로 쓰면 object로 추론하는 문제 [1]112489정성태1/13/202118860.NET Framework: 1006. C# - DB에 저장한 텍스트의 (이모티콘을 비롯해) 유니코드 문자가 '?'로 보인다면? [1]12488정성태1/13/202118163.NET Framework: 1005. C# - string 타입은 shallow copy일까요? deep copy일까요? [2]112487정성태1/13/202116585.NET Framework: 1004. C# - GC Heap에 위치한 참조 개체의 주소를 알아내는 방법112486정성태1/12/202118303.NET Framework: 1003. x64 환경에서 참조형의 기본 메모리 소비는 얼마나 될까요? [1]12485정성태1/11/202118484Graphics: 38. C# - OpenCvSharp.VideoWriter에 BMP 파일을 1초씩 출력하는 예제 [2]112484정성태1/9/202120073.NET Framework: 1002. C# - ReadOnlySequence<T> 소개112483정성태1/8/202116280개발 환경 구성: 521. dotPeek - 훌륭한 역어셈블 소스 코드 생성 도구12482정성태1/8/202118041.NET Framework: 1001. C# - 제네릭 타입/메서드에서 사용 시 경우에 따라 CS8377 컴파일 에러12481정성태1/7/202118108.NET Framework: 1000. C# - CS8344 컴파일 에러: ref struct 타입의 사용 제한 메서드112480정성태1/6/202120870.NET Framework: 999. C# - ArrayPool<T>와 MemoryPool<T> 소개112479정성태1/6/202118047.NET Framework: 998. C# - OWIN 예제 프로젝트 만들기12478정성태1/5/202120751.NET Framework: 997. C# - ArrayPool<T> 소개112477정성태1/5/202121837기타: 79. github 코드 검색 방법 [1]12476정성태1/5/202118210.NET Framework: 996. C# - 닷넷 코어에서 다른 스레드의 callstack을 구하는 방법112475정성태1/5/202121979.NET Framework: 995. C# - Span<T>와 Memory<T> [1]112474정성태1/4/202118714.NET Framework: 994. C# - (.NET Core 2.2부터 가능한) 프로세스 내부에서 CLR ETW 이벤트 수신 [1]112473정성태1/4/202117306.NET Framework: 993. .NET 런타임에 따라 달라지는 정적 필드의 초기화 유무 [1]112472정성태1/3/202117306디버깅 기술: 178. windbg - 디버그 시작 시 스크립트 실행12471정성태1/1/202118076.NET Framework: 992. C# - .NET Core 3.0 이상부터 제공하는 runtimeOptions의 rollForward 옵션 [1]12470정성태12/30/202018191.NET Framework: 991. .NET 5 응용 프로그램에서 WinRT API 호출 [1]112469정성태12/30/202022679.NET Framework: 990. C# - SendInput Win32 API를 이용한 가상 키보드/마우스 [1]112468정성태12/30/202019068Windows: 186. CMD Shell의 "Defaults"와 "Properties"에서 폰트 정보가 다른 문제 [1]12467정성태12/29/202019050.NET Framework: 989. HttpContextAccessor를 통해 이해하는 AsyncLocal<T> [1]112466정성태12/29/202016647.NET Framework: 988. C# - 지연 실행이 꼭 필요한 상황이 아니라면 singleton 패턴에서 DCLP보다는 static 초기화를 권장 [1]112465정성태12/29/202020302.NET Framework: 987. .NET Profiler - FunctionID와 연관된 ClassID를 구할 수 없는 문제 ... 46 47 48 49 50 51 52 53 54 55 56 57 [58] 59 60 ...